Master L Rice Noodle
The inspection history at Master L Rice Noodle is still short, with only two visits logged. Master L Rice Noodle was last inspected on Jan 20, 2026.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.
The latest visit found two violations, down from five violations the time before.
The most common issue across all inspections has been food, supplies, or equipment not protected from potential source, showing up one time.
Master L Rice Noodle's latest score of 82 sits above the Queens average of 75. Overall, the inspection record reads well.
